The US tech landscape is abuzz with excitement, as SpaceX continues to make waves in the industry with its latest deal – a significant partnership with Google to provide AI compute services. This news is a stark reminder of the shifting landscape of cloud computing and the growing importance of AI in the tech sector. According to a recent report, the global AI market is set to reach $190 billion by 2025, with the US accounting for a substantial chunk of that growth. This is no surprise, given the country’s reputation as a hub for innovation and technological advancement.
The latest deal between SpaceX and Google is a significant development in this space, with the former set to provide AI compute services to Google’s vast customer base. This partnership is expected to give Google a major boost in terms of its AI capabilities, allowing the tech giant to better compete with its rivals in the industry. The terms of the deal have not been disclosed, but experts are speculating that it could be worth tens of billions of dollars. This is a significant sum, especially when you consider that SpaceX is set to go public in the near future, with a valuation of around $400 billion.
